Overview

This is an instruction-only Twitter/X writing coach, with some marketing advice users should apply carefully around privacy and platform rules.

Reasonable to install as a writing and marketing coach. Before using its advice publicly, review posts yourself, avoid sharing private messages or emails without consent and redaction, do not automate unsolicited DMs, and treat platform-growth claims as suggestions rather than guaranteed or policy-safe tactics.

Findings (2)

Missing User Warnings

Medium
Confidence
92% confidence
Finding
The skill explicitly recommends DM-on-reply lead-magnet tactics as a default growth strategy without any guardrails around privacy, consent, retention, or platform-policy compliance. That can encourage collection of user identifiers and message-based outreach in ways that expose personal data, create spam/compliance risk, and normalize manipulative engagement flows.

Missing User Warnings

Medium
Confidence
94% confidence
Finding
The skill recommends screenshots of DMs, emails, and tweets as engagement assets but provides no warning about consent, redaction, or sensitive-data exposure. In practice this can lead users to publish private communications, personal identifiers, account details, or confidential business information, causing privacy breaches and reputational or legal harm.
